在当今的互联网时代,数据已经成为企业发展的核心竞争力之一。而数据库作为数据存储的重要载体,其数据的实时更新和准确维护显得尤为重要。JavaServer Pages(JSP)作为Java平台的一种服务器端技术,能够方便地实现数据库信息的更新。本文将结合实例,带你一步步了解如何使用JSP更新数据库信息。
一、JSP更新数据库信息的基本原理

JSP是一种基于Java技术的服务器端页面技术,它允许开发者在HTML页面中嵌入Java代码,从而实现动态网页的生成。在更新数据库信息时,JSP通过以下步骤实现:
1. 用户通过浏览器访问JSP页面;
2. JSP页面解析其中的Java代码,与数据库进行交互;
3. 根据Java代码的执行结果,生成新的HTML页面,并返回给用户。
二、JSP更新数据库信息的实例
下面我们以一个简单的实例来演示如何使用JSP更新数据库信息。
实例背景:假设我们有一个名为“user”的数据库表,其中包含用户信息,字段包括:id、username、password和email。
目标:通过JSP页面实现以下功能:
1. 查询用户信息;
2. 修改用户信息;
3. 删除用户信息。
技术栈:JSP、Servlet、JDBC、MySQL。
开发工具:Eclipse、MySQL。
1. 创建数据库和表
我们需要在MySQL数据库中创建一个名为“user”的表,包含以下字段:
| 字段名 | 数据类型 | 说明 |
|---|---|---|
| id | int | 用户ID |
| username | varchar(50) | 用户名 |
| password | varchar(50) | 密码 |
| varchar(100) | 邮箱 |
2. 创建JSP页面
(1)查询用户信息
创建一个名为“queryUser.jsp”的JSP页面,用于查询用户信息。
```jsp
<%@ page contentType="







